ABOUT INVICTUS 

Invictus Academy of Richmond prepares 100% of students in grades 7-12 to thrive in the colleges of their choice, solve relevant problems, and communicate with confidence. Founded in 2018 with a dedication to uplifting students in the Richmond, CA community, Invictus earned recognition in 2020 for its students making some of the strongest academic growth in the country during the pandemic, as measured by NWEA MAP data in the BES Network.
